Transaction 98569b1addf2326948f381b783b70b2bcd2f77014dadae64b53a9a6a2a5c4552
1 Input
2 Outputs
- 98569b1addf2326948f381b783b70b2bcd2f77014dadae64b53a9a6a2a5c4552:0
- 98569b1addf2326948f381b783b70b2bcd2f77014dadae64b53a9a6a2a5c4552:1
value 1090000
address 1cd271KvmM8CRp8eyixq16ZjHGcM8iU4m
value 23774482
address 1HaymSxkhkrsj89s5DWdvTZCnpF9UjU2TV